Incorporating hardscapes like patios, walkways
https://atavi.com/share/x7om5wzght87
Incorporating hardscapes like patios, walkways, and retaining walls adds construction and design to your landscape whilst supplying sensible spaces.
Incorporating hardscapes like patios, walkways, and retaining walls adds construction and design to your landscape whilst supplying sensible spaces.